LA Dispute History
La Dispute is an American post-hardcore band formed in 2006 in Grand Rapids, Michigan. Known for their intense lyrical narratives and dynamic musical compositions, the band quickly gained a following in the underground music scene. Their debut album, "Somewhere at the Bottom of the River Between Vega and Altair," released in 2008, showcased a unique blend of spoken word, melodic instrumentation, and heavy emotional themes, setting the stage for their reputation as a powerful live act. Over the years, La Dispute has released several critically acclaimed albums, including "Wildlife" (2011) and "Rooms of the House" (2013), with their music often reflecting personal experiences and storytelling. Their energetic live performances, characterized by passionate vocals and intricate guitar work, have made them a staple in the post-hardcore and emo revival scenes. The band has toured extensively across the United States and internationally, often selling out venues and garnering praise for their ability to connect with audiences through raw emotion and powerful stage presence.
